Bohemians back in heart of Preston
After a successful return last year the regular mini-music festival Bohemia goes ahead tonight, the first of 2015.

Having moved to a new home at 53A Friargate the free to enter event continues to offer new and well-established musical pioneers a chance to play and beheard in the centre of the city.
Among tonight’s artistes will be Alfie Salisbury Music & Guests, Daylight feat Oliver Day, Tom Metcalfe, 444,The Spiral Rooms,Spiral Scouts ,Mobius, and Drügs.
Event organiser Paul O’Mara said: “We have finished the two stages, however the outside stage is now the smaller stage, so this will be limited to solo or duo acts, and this stage will run first.
“We now have a large stage deep down in the Bohemian Basement, this stage will handle the bands. We have seating outside along the back of the cafe, as well as the yard around the stage.”

The first acts are on the outdoor stage from 8pm, with music indoors from 9pm.
Volunteers on hand to serve you in your seat throughout.
